Although Santander Bank was a little skeptical of the cryptocurrency sector in 2022, leading it to limit Bitcoin (BTC) payments, the Spanish banking giant seems to have changed its tone drastically, coinciding with a wave of applications for a cash bitcoin exchange-traded fund. (ETF) by major financial and asset management institutions.

As it happens, Santander recently launched a Digital Assets 101 educational series on its website, breaking down the fundamentals, benefits and implications of this transformative technology, the company said on its Twitter profile when presenting its first lesson. on Bitcoin on June 9.

Seven days after the introductory lesson titled Everything You Need to Know About Bitcoin, the bank shared another lecture, this time focusing on all the pros and cons of the Bitcoins Lightning Network protocol, for which it said that ‘it enables high volumes of instant micropayments, supporting millions of transactions per second.

Increased institutional interest

Interestingly, this change of pace comes around the same time that several large mainstream institutions began to recognize the opportunities presented by the cryptocurrency space, jumping on the bitcoin ETF bandwagon as a way to offer their clients access to crypto assets without direct exposure.

Specifically, companies that have recently filed or re-applyed for a spot Bitcoin ETF include the world’s largest asset manager BlackRock (NYSE:BLK), digital asset management firm Valkyrie, management company independent investment company Invesco (NYSE: IVZ), global ETF and WisdomTree, sponsor of exchange-traded products (ETPs), as well as Bitwise, manager of crypto index funds.
